    The Walking Dead‘s Daryl Dixon skin was first added to the FortniteItem Shop in December. You could purchase it for 1,800 V-bucks, as well as the Michonne skin, as part of the Survivors in Arms set. It’s possible the skin will reappear in the Item Shop at a later date.
